Detox for Methadone

Methadone detoxification is a process which must be overseen by substance abuse professionals within a drug treatment center who realize how challenging and difficult methadone detox can be. Methadone detoxification is regarded to be far more serious in terms of symptoms and duration than even heroin detox, and individuals typically revert back to methadone to alleviate withdrawal symptoms or, worse yet, turn to heroin or prescription opioids to alleviate symptoms. This is why methadone detoxification must only be done under close supervision at a drug rehab facility which has practical experience in handling this type of detox, and where the individual can receive further treatment services to deal with all addiction issues.
